(adsbygoogle = window.adsbygoogle || []).push({}); Since the release of the original iPhone back in 2007, Sending and receiving files via Bluetooth have been a problem. And since then we have seen many jailbreak tweaks facing this problem suchj as Celeste. Now, a new Cydia tweak has been released to face this problem and it’s called AirBlue Sharing.

First thing that you need to know is that you must install iFile to get AirBlue work properly.

AirBlue Sharing Features:
1. Zero configurations
2. Native Bluetooth pairing, do not have to re-pair your device when using iOS native Bluetooth
3. High speed Bluetooth transimision, up to 1.7 MB/s
4. Automatically shutdown Bluetooth when transimision done to save power
5. Transfer files over WiFi connection, it’s possible to transfer a video file in a few seconds (iOS to iOS)
6. Automatically create a WiFi hotspot for transimision when no WiFi available (iOS to iOS, large file)
7. Send from Notes/Photos/Videos /Music/Contacts/Voice Memos …
8. Send any file from applications support “Open in …”
9. Import received files to Contacts/Photos
10. Import received files to applications support “Open in …”
11. Send/receive multiple files simultaneously
12. Sent/received notification sounds
13. Compatible with Mac OS X, Windows XP/Vista/7, Linux, Nokia, Android, Blackberry and other Bluetooth enabled phones
